Helping The others Realize The Advantages Of Car Body Shop
Expertise: Likelihood is an independent body shop is restoring quite a few different types of cars in lieu of just one make the best way a supplier collision fix Centre is.Improve your direct mail campaigns with our targeted data methods. Craft tailored content material depending on precise insights, improve response fees by offering resonant artic